João Félix Sequeira is a Portuguese professional footballer who plays as an attacking midfielder or forward for Serie A club AC Milan, on loan from Premier League club Chelsea, and the Portugal national team. Félix initially trained at Porto's youth academy, before moving to rivals Benfica in 2015. Wikipedia

Feyenoord come from behind to draw second leg in Milan and progress to last 16
Despite levelling the aggregate score after a minute, AC Milan crashed out of the UEFA Champions League (UCL) at the knockout play-off round as they were held to a 1-1 draw on the night by Feyenoord, losing the tie 2-1 on aggregate
